我下载了一个: konqueror-embedded-snapshot-20030705.tar.gz
编译用的是..arm-linux-gcc ...........3.2.3 版本..
请问我应该怎么编译呢?
Making all in kssl
make[4]: Entering directory `/home/lhy/QT/konqueror-embedded-snapshot-20030705/konq-embed/dropin/kssl'
if /bin/sh ../../../libtool --silent --mode=compile --tag=CXX g++ -DHAVE_CONFIG_H -I. -I. -I../../.. -I./.. -I./../../kdesrc/kdecore -I./../../kdesrc -I./../../kdesrc/kssl -I/usr/local/kde/include -I/home/lhy/QT/qt-2.2.3/include -I. -D_REENTRANT -I/usr/include/pcre -Wnon-virtual-dtor -Wno-long-long -Wundef -Wall -pedantic -W -Wpointer-arith -Wmissing-prototypes -Wwrite-strings -ansi -D_XOPEN_SOURCE=500 -D_BSD_SOURCE -Wcast-align -Wconversion -O2 -fno-exceptions -fno-check-new -DQT_CLEAN_NAMESPACE -DQT_NO_COMPAT -DQT_NO_ASCII_CAST -MT kopenssl.lo -MD -MP -MF ".deps/kopenssl.Tpo" \
-c -o kopenssl.lo `test -f 'kopenssl.cpp' || echo './'`kopenssl.cpp; \
then mv -f ".deps/kopenssl.Tpo" ".deps/kopenssl.Plo"; \
else rm -f ".deps/kopenssl.Tpo"; exit 1; \
fi
In file included from /usr/include/openssl/ssl.h:179,
from ../../kdesrc/kssl/kopenssl.h:33,
from ../../kdesrc/kssl/kopenssl.cc:25,
from kopenssl.cpp:22:
/usr/include/openssl/kssl.h:72:18: krb5.h: No such file or directory
In file included from /usr/include/openssl/ssl.h:179,
from ../../kdesrc/kssl/kopenssl.h:33,
from ../../kdesrc/kssl/kopenssl.cc:25,
from kopenssl.cpp:22:
/usr/include/openssl/kssl.h:132: 'krb5_enctype' is used as a type, but is not
defined as a type.
/usr/include/openssl/kssl.h:134: parse error before `*' token
/usr/include/openssl/kssl.h:147: parse error before `*' token
/usr/include/openssl/kssl.h:151: parse error before `*' token
/usr/include/openssl/kssl.h:153: parse error before `*' token
/usr/include/openssl/kssl.h:155: parse error before `*' token
/usr/include/openssl/kssl.h:157: parse error before `*' token
/usr/include/openssl/kssl.h:159: `krb5_context' was not declared in this scope
/usr/include/openssl/kssl.h:159: parse error before `,' token
/usr/include/openssl/kssl.h:160: `krb5_context' was not declared in this scope
/usr/include/openssl/kssl.h:160: parse error before `,' token
/usr/include/openssl/kssl.h:163: `krb5_timestamp' was not declared in this
scope
/usr/include/openssl/kssl.h:163: parse error before `,' token
/usr/include/openssl/kssl.h:165: parse error before `*' token
/usr/include/openssl/kssl.h:167: `krb5_enctype' was not declared in this scope
/usr/include/openssl/kssl.h:167: parse error before `,' token
make[4]: *** [kopenssl.lo] Error 1
make[4]: Leaving directory `/home/lhy/QT/konqueror-embedded-snapshot-20030705/konq-embed/dropin/kssl'
make[3]: *** [all-recursive] Error 1
make[3]: Leaving directory `/home/lhy/QT/konqueror-embedded-snapshot-20030705/konq-embed/dropin'
make[2]: *** [all-recursive] Error 1
make[2]: Leaving directory `/home/lhy/QT/konqueror-embedded-snapshot-20030705/konq-embed'
make[1]: *** [all-recursive] Error 1
make[1]: Leaving directory `/home/lhy/QT/konqueror-embedded-snapshot-20030705'
make: *** [all] Error 2
[root@MX21-Samba konqueror-embedded-snapshot-20030705]#